Apple is said to be hiring a team to lead a virtual helpdesk of 450 employees that will work from home. Many job listings have been seen on Apple.com, Monster.com, MySpace Jobs and HotJobs titled “Apple At Home Experts.” The requirements listed on the ads include access to a private and quiet workspace and an ergonomically fitted chair and desk. It also requires a dedicated phone line and internet connection, both of which would be subsidized by Apple. This may be an attempt by Apple to improve their service as they introduce their new iPhone within the next few months and to ease the workload of the Apple Geniuses who seem to be pretty overworked whenever I go into an Apple store for service.
